Arthur "Bruce" Campbell Obituary
Age: 85 of Cinnaminson, NJ
Bruce passed away on August 20, 2025.
Shortly after graduating Olney High School in Philadelphia, and after reaching his 18th birthday, Bruce proudly enlisted in the United States Air Force. He served 6 years, and was honorably discharged as an Airman First Class.
Bruce went on to build an exceptional thirty-one-year career with Prudential Insurance Company of America, having qualified for numerous conferences and earned countless awards...all in the process of helping his customers live better, more secure lives. During his retirement years, Bruce, the avid fisherman that he was, enjoyed many deep-sea fishing expeditions, especially the ones he shared with his beloved son in Florida.
Bruce was preceeded in death by: his beloved son, Paul J. Campbell Sr., his loving mother and father, Anna and Arthur T. Campbell, and his dear younger brother, Kenneth W. Campbell, a Viet Nam War Veteran and retired sergeant from the Philadelphia Police Department.
Bruce is lovingly survived by his grandson, Paul, and his three younger siblings: Warren (Ann) Campbell, Eleanor Campbell, and Kurt Campbell. We will miss our big brother dearly, and we will always be grateful to him for having pioneered the way for us-- being our parents' first-born. We will continue to cherish the things he taught us, and all the loving ways he looked out for his family. Until we meet again our precious brother, may you lovingly rest in the arms of Jesus, our Savior.
Services were held privately. In lieu of flowers, charitable donations in Bruce's name may be sent to the American Legion Post 146, 212 American Legion Dr., Riverside, NJ 08075
